Douglas is looking for a proactive and detail-oriented
Temporary Purchasing Assistant
to support our Purchasing team in a dynamic retail environment. Your mission will be to support the purchasing process by carrying out a variety of operational and administrative tasks that enable the Category Managers to execute their work effectively. In this role, you will play a key part in managing product and pricing data, coordinating supplier communication, and ensuring that all purchasing-related activities run smoothly and efficiently.
Key Responsibilities Manage the
YOOBIC platform
to collect store feedback, distribute content, and ensure clear and timely communication between stores and internal teams. Investigate and resolve
pricing issues
, including tariff discrepancies, pricing errors, and incorrect discounts reported by Finance or Retail departments. Analyze brand pricing structures and submit updated tariffs to
Master Data
for upload. Assist with the
initial distribution of new product launches
, coordinating with stores and internal stakeholders. Collect, process, and follow up on
contractual agreements
, including obtaining signatures and sending finalized documents to suppliers. Maintain accurate product master data by associating testers with standard
SKUs
and supporting product updates. Analyze the conversion of standard products into testers and prepare supporting reports for
Account Managers
and the
Safety Department
. Communicate with stores via email to share updates on launch schedules, YOOBIC missions, and purchasing-related news. Monitor
weekly supplier service levels
and collaborate with suppliers to resolve issues and improve performance. Collect and validate all necessary data to enable accurate
SKU creation
in internal systems. Support the
product return process
by compiling return lists and coordinating with the
Supply Chain team
. Provide
backup support for pricing uploads in SAP
and assist with general administrative tasks.
